Hur gör en variabel en klassvariabel?
Hur gör en variabel en klassvariabel?

Video: Hur gör en variabel en klassvariabel?

Video: Hur gör en variabel en klassvariabel?
Video: Introduction to solving an equation with variables on both sides | Algebra I | Khan Academy 2024, November
Anonim

Varje exempel av klass delar a klassvariabel , som är på en fast plats i minnet. Vilket föremål som helst burk ändra värdet på a klassvariabel , men klassvariabler kan också manipuleras utan skapande ett exempel av klass . A klassvariabel (deklarerade statisk ) är en plats som är gemensam för alla instanser.

På samma sätt kan du fråga dig, kan en klass vara en variabeltyp?

I objektorienterad programmering med klasser , a klassvariabel är någon variabel deklareras med den statiska modifieraren som det finns en enda kopia av, oavsett hur många instanser av klass existera. Det är en speciell typ av klass attribut (eller klass egenskap, fält eller datamedlem).

För det andra, vad är variabel metod? På liknande sätt definieras x inuti huvudet metod , och får endast användas där. Omfattningen av x är den huvudsakliga metod . Så x och y existerar oberoende av varandra, inom sina respektive metoder . 12. De är kända som metodvariabler.

Helt enkelt så, hur deklarerar man en klassvariabel?

Java tillhandahåller tre typer av variabler . Klassvariabler − Klassvariabler även känd som statisk variabler är deklarerade med det statiska nyckelordet i a klass , men utanför en metod, konstruktör eller ett block. Det skulle bara finnas ett exemplar av varje klassvariabel per klass , oavsett hur många objekt som skapas av den.

Vad är skillnaden mellan en klassvariabel och en instansvariabel?

Statisk( Klass ) variabler och instansvariabler båda är medlemmar variabler eftersom de båda är förknippade med en specifik klass , men skillnad mellan de är Klassvariabler har bara ett exemplar som delas av alla den annorlunda föremål för en klass , medan varje objekt har sin egen personliga kopia av en exempel

Rekommenderad: